On Sat, Jan 28, 2017 at 12:36:58AM -0800, Dan Williams wrote:
quoted hunk ↗ jump to hunk
Provide a replacement for bdev_direct_access() that uses
dax_operations.direct_access() instead of
block_device_operations.direct_access(). Once all consumers of the old
api have been converted bdev_direct_access() will be deleted.

Given that block device partitioning decisions can cause dax page
alignment constraints to be violated we still need to validate the
block_device before calling the dax ->direct_access method.

I don't think this should take a bdev - the caller should know if
it has a dax_inode.  Also if you touch this anyway can we kill
the annoying struct blk_dax_ctl calling convention?  Passing the
four arguments explicitly is just a lot more readable and understandable.

And please switch to using bytes as the granularity given that we're
deadling with byte addressable memory.
